+// Copyright 2015 The Chromium Authors. All rights reserved.
+// Use of this source code is governed by a BSD-style license that can be
+// found in the LICENSE file.
+
+#include "components/offline_pages/offline_page_metadata_store_impl.h"
+
+#include <string>
+#include <utility>
+#include <vector>
+
+#include "base/bind.h"
+#include "base/files/file_path.h"
+#include "base/location.h"
+#include "base/metrics/histogram_macros.h"
+#include "base/sequenced_task_runner.h"
+#include "base/strings/string_number_conversions.h"
+#include "base/strings/utf_string_conversions.h"
+#include "base/threading/thread_task_runner_handle.h"
+#include "build/build_config.h"
+#include "components/leveldb_proto/proto_database_impl.h"
+#include "components/offline_pages/offline_page_item.h"
+#include "components/offline_pages/offline_page_model.h"
+#include "components/offline_pages/proto/offline_pages.pb.h"
+#include "third_party/leveldatabase/env_chromium.h"
+#include "third_party/leveldatabase/src/include/leveldb/db.h"
+#include "url/gurl.h"
+
+using leveldb_proto::ProtoDatabase;
+
+namespace {
+// Statistics are logged to UMA with this string as part of histogram name. They
+// can all be found under LevelDB.*.OfflinePageMetadataStore. Changing this
+// needs to synchronize with histograms.xml, AND will also become incompatible
+// with older browsers still reporting the previous values.
+const char kDatabaseUMAClientName[] = "OfflinePageMetadataStore";
+}
+
+namespace offline_pages {
+namespace {
+
+void OfflinePageItemToEntry(const OfflinePageItem& item,
+ offline_pages::OfflinePageEntry* item_proto) {
+ DCHECK(item_proto);
+ item_proto->set_url(item.url.spec());
+ item_proto->set_offline_id(item.offline_id);
+ item_proto->set_version(item.version);
+ std::string path_string;
+#if defined(OS_POSIX)
+ path_string = item.file_path.value();
+#elif defined(OS_WIN)
+ path_string = base::WideToUTF8(item.file_path.value());
+#endif
+ item_proto->set_file_path(path_string);
+ item_proto->set_file_size(item.file_size);
+ item_proto->set_creation_time(item.creation_time.ToInternalValue());
+ item_proto->set_last_access_time(item.last_access_time.ToInternalValue());
+ item_proto->set_access_count(item.access_count);
+ item_proto->set_flags(
+ static_cast<::offline_pages::OfflinePageEntry_Flags>(item.flags));
+ item_proto->set_client_id_name_space(item.client_id.name_space);
+ item_proto->set_client_id(item.client_id.id);
+}
+
+bool OfflinePageItemFromEntry(const offline_pages::OfflinePageEntry& item_proto,
+ OfflinePageItem* item) {
+ DCHECK(item);
+ bool has_offline_id =
+ item_proto.has_offline_id() || item_proto.has_deprecated_bookmark_id();
+ if (!item_proto.has_url() || !has_offline_id || !item_proto.has_version() ||
+ !item_proto.has_file_path()) {
+ return false;
+ }
+ item->url = GURL(item_proto.url());
+ item->offline_id = item_proto.offline_id();
+ item->version = item_proto.version();
+#if defined(OS_POSIX)
+ item->file_path = base::FilePath(item_proto.file_path());
+#elif defined(OS_WIN)
+ item->file_path = base::FilePath(base::UTF8ToWide(item_proto.file_path()));
+#endif
+ if (item_proto.has_file_size()) {
+ item->file_size = item_proto.file_size();
+ }
+ if (item_proto.has_creation_time()) {
+ item->creation_time =
+ base::Time::FromInternalValue(item_proto.creation_time());
+ }
+ if (item_proto.has_last_access_time()) {
+ item->last_access_time =
+ base::Time::FromInternalValue(item_proto.last_access_time());
+ }
+ if (item_proto.has_access_count()) {
+ item->access_count = item_proto.access_count();
+ }
+ if (item_proto.has_flags()) {
+ item->flags = static_cast<OfflinePageItem::Flags>(item_proto.flags());
+ }
+ item->client_id.name_space = item_proto.client_id_name_space();
+ item->client_id.id = item_proto.client_id();
+
+ return true;
+}
+
+} // namespace
+
+OfflinePageMetadataStoreImpl::OfflinePageMetadataStoreImpl(
+ scoped_refptr<base::SequencedTaskRunner> background_task_runner,
+ const base::FilePath& database_dir)
+ : background_task_runner_(background_task_runner),
+ database_dir_(database_dir),
+ weak_ptr_factory_(this) {
+}
+
+OfflinePageMetadataStoreImpl::~OfflinePageMetadataStoreImpl() {
+}
+
+void OfflinePageMetadataStoreImpl::Load(const LoadCallback& callback) {
+ // First initialize the database.
+ database_.reset(new leveldb_proto::ProtoDatabaseImpl<OfflinePageEntry>(
+ background_task_runner_));
+ database_->Init(kDatabaseUMAClientName, database_dir_,
+ base::Bind(&OfflinePageMetadataStoreImpl::LoadContinuation,
+ weak_ptr_factory_.GetWeakPtr(),
+ callback));
+}
+
+void OfflinePageMetadataStoreImpl::LoadContinuation(
+ const LoadCallback& callback,
+ bool success) {
+ if (!success) {
+ NotifyLoadResult(callback,
+ STORE_INIT_FAILED,
+ std::vector<OfflinePageItem>());
+ return;
+ }
+
+ // After initialization, start to load the data.
+ database_->LoadEntries(
+ base::Bind(&OfflinePageMetadataStoreImpl::LoadDone,
+ weak_ptr_factory_.GetWeakPtr(),
+ callback));
+}
+
+void OfflinePageMetadataStoreImpl::LoadDone(
+ const LoadCallback& callback,
+ bool success,
+ std::unique_ptr<std::vector<OfflinePageEntry>> entries) {
+ DCHECK(entries);
+
+ std::vector<OfflinePageItem> result;
+ std::unique_ptr<ProtoDatabase<OfflinePageEntry>::KeyEntryVector>
+ entries_to_update(new ProtoDatabase<OfflinePageEntry>::KeyEntryVector());
+ std::unique_ptr<std::vector<std::string>> keys_to_remove(
+ new std::vector<std::string>());
+
+ LoadStatus status = LOAD_SUCCEEDED;
+
+ if (success) {
+ for (auto& entry : *entries) {
+ OfflinePageItem item;
+ // We don't want to fail the entire database if one item is corrupt,
+ // so log error and keep going.
+ if (!OfflinePageItemFromEntry(entry, &item)) {
+ LOG(ERROR) << "failed to parse entry: " << entry.url() << " skipping.";
+ continue;
+ }
+ // Legacy storage. We upgrade them to the new offline_id keyed storage.
+ // TODO(bburns): Remove this eventually when we are sure everyone is
+ // upgraded.
+ if (!entry.has_offline_id()) {
+ item.offline_id = OfflinePageModel::GenerateOfflineId();
+
+ if (!entry.has_deprecated_bookmark_id()) {
+ LOG(ERROR) << "unexpected entry missing bookmark id";
+ continue;
+ }
+ item.client_id.name_space = offline_pages::kBookmarkNamespace;
+ item.client_id.id = base::Int64ToString(entry.deprecated_bookmark_id());
+
+ OfflinePageEntry upgraded_entry;
+ OfflinePageItemToEntry(item, &upgraded_entry);
+ entries_to_update->push_back(
+ std::make_pair(base::Int64ToString(upgraded_entry.offline_id()),
+ upgraded_entry));
+ // Remove the old entry that is indexed with deprecated id.
+ keys_to_remove->push_back(item.client_id.id);
+ }
+ result.push_back(item);
+ }
+ } else {
+ status = STORE_LOAD_FAILED;
+ }
+
+ // If we couldn't load _anything_ report a parse failure.
+ if (entries->size() > 0 && result.size() == 0) {
+ status = DATA_PARSING_FAILED;
+ }
+
+ if (status == LOAD_SUCCEEDED && entries_to_update->size() > 0) {
+ UpdateEntries(std::move(entries_to_update), std::move(keys_to_remove),
+ base::Bind(&OfflinePageMetadataStoreImpl::DatabaseUpdateDone,
+ weak_ptr_factory_.GetWeakPtr(), callback, status,
+ std::move(result)));
+ } else {
+ NotifyLoadResult(callback, status, result);
+ }
+}
+
+void OfflinePageMetadataStoreImpl::NotifyLoadResult(
+ const LoadCallback& callback,
+ LoadStatus status,
+ const std::vector<OfflinePageItem>& result) {
+ UMA_HISTOGRAM_ENUMERATION("OfflinePages.LoadStatus",
+ status,
+ OfflinePageMetadataStore::LOAD_STATUS_COUNT);
+ if (status == LOAD_SUCCEEDED) {
+ UMA_HISTOGRAM_COUNTS("OfflinePages.SavedPageCount", result.size());
+ } else {
+ DVLOG(1) << "Offline pages database loading failed: " << status;
+ database_.reset();
+ }
+ callback.Run(status, result);
+}
+
+void OfflinePageMetadataStoreImpl::AddOrUpdateOfflinePage(
+ const OfflinePageItem& offline_page_item,
+ const UpdateCallback& callback) {
+ std::unique_ptr<ProtoDatabase<OfflinePageEntry>::KeyEntryVector>
+ entries_to_save(new ProtoDatabase<OfflinePageEntry>::KeyEntryVector());
+ std::unique_ptr<std::vector<std::string>> keys_to_remove(
+ new std::vector<std::string>());
+
+ OfflinePageEntry offline_page_proto;
+ OfflinePageItemToEntry(offline_page_item, &offline_page_proto);
+
+ entries_to_save->push_back(std::make_pair(
+ base::Int64ToString(offline_page_item.offline_id), offline_page_proto));
+
+ UpdateEntries(std::move(entries_to_save), std::move(keys_to_remove),
+ callback);
+}
+
+void OfflinePageMetadataStoreImpl::RemoveOfflinePages(
+ const std::vector<int64_t>& offline_ids,
+ const UpdateCallback& callback) {
+ std::unique_ptr<ProtoDatabase<OfflinePageEntry>::KeyEntryVector>
+ entries_to_save(new ProtoDatabase<OfflinePageEntry>::KeyEntryVector());
+ std::unique_ptr<std::vector<std::string>> keys_to_remove(
+ new std::vector<std::string>());
+
+ for (int64_t id : offline_ids)
+ keys_to_remove->push_back(base::Int64ToString(id));
+
+ UpdateEntries(std::move(entries_to_save), std::move(keys_to_remove),
+ callback);
+}
+
+void OfflinePageMetadataStoreImpl::UpdateEntries(
+ std::unique_ptr<ProtoDatabase<OfflinePageEntry>::KeyEntryVector>
+ entries_to_save,
+ std::unique_ptr<std::vector<std::string>> keys_to_remove,
+ const UpdateCallback& callback) {
+ if (!database_.get()) {
+ // Failing fast here, because DB is not initialized, and there is nothing
+ // that can be done about it.
+ // Callback is invoked through message loop to avoid improper retry and
+ // simplify testing.
+ DVLOG(1) << "Offline pages database not available in UpdateEntries.";
+ base::ThreadTaskRunnerHandle::Get()->PostTask(FROM_HERE,
+ base::Bind(callback, false));
+ return;
+ }
+
+ database_->UpdateEntries(
+ std::move(entries_to_save), std::move(keys_to_remove),
+ base::Bind(&OfflinePageMetadataStoreImpl::UpdateDone,
+ weak_ptr_factory_.GetWeakPtr(), callback));
+}
+
+void OfflinePageMetadataStoreImpl::UpdateDone(
+ const OfflinePageMetadataStore::UpdateCallback& callback,
+ bool success) {
+ if (!success) {
+ // TODO(fgorski): Add UMA for this case. Consider rebuilding the store.
+ DVLOG(1) << "Offline pages database update failed.";
+ }
+
+ callback.Run(success);
+}
+
+void OfflinePageMetadataStoreImpl::Reset(const ResetCallback& callback) {
+ database_->Destroy(
+ base::Bind(&OfflinePageMetadataStoreImpl::ResetDone,
+ weak_ptr_factory_.GetWeakPtr(),
+ callback));
+}
+
+void OfflinePageMetadataStoreImpl::ResetDone(
+ const ResetCallback& callback,
+ bool success) {
+ database_.reset();
+ weak_ptr_factory_.InvalidateWeakPtrs();
+ callback.Run(success);
+}
+
+void OfflinePageMetadataStoreImpl::DatabaseUpdateDone(
+ const OfflinePageMetadataStore::LoadCallback& cb,
+ LoadStatus status,
+ const std::vector<OfflinePageItem>& result,
+ bool success) {
+ // If the update failed, log and keep going. We'll try to
+ // update next time.
+ if (!success) {
+ LOG(ERROR) << "Failed to update database";
+ }
+ NotifyLoadResult(cb, status, result);
+}
+
+} // namespace offline_pages
